The Impact of Technology on Wealth Management

With financial markets growing more intricate, predicting clients’ needs has become paramount. Boasting a current market value of $1.83 trillion, the wealth management sector faces an urgent demand for digital transformations that cater to more personalized service models. As geopolitical, economic, and social dynamics continue to evolve, stakeholders recognize how technology, especially AI, may chart the industry’s path. The sector must rise to meet the clients’ expectations for digital experiences that go beyond traditional advisory services.

AI as a Catalyst for Service Evolution

Central to this transformation is AI’s role in providing hyper-personalized, real-time digital interactions. IntellectAI’s eMACH.ai platform exemplifies how technology can revolutionize client engagement, promising tailored experiences and seamless decision-making aids. AI facilitates scaled service delivery while enhancing transparency, preserving the essential trust between clients and advisors. Yet, the challenge remains in maintaining the irreplaceable human touch that adds depth to AI’s capabilities, ensuring a harmonious blend of efficiency and empathy.
